What I say in principle
But not do in practice
To whom I say
And for whom I do
Always creates a confusion
I delve in reality better than illusion
Teachers are good
And my learning is better
But when I step in grass
Drops of mud sling on my feet
I wonder this ideal defeat
This is the bare truth of my life
What my rule fed behavior hide
I always say such and such
But do always as I had done
I am fed-up in these two poles
I hide my self in many holes
I disguise to myself
This is the wonder
I never seek any help
Anil Kumar Sharma
